My name is Paul Marsland and I come from Liverpool in England. I've been training since I was 17 and I've made my fair share of training mistakes along the way but through these experiences I've learned a great deal about how to train effeciently and effectively for maximum results. This site is to help share that information in the hope that I might be able to help others from making the same mistakes and save years on ineffecient training programs or canned routines.

. I've trained using a variety of methods and principles and some have been very productive, some of my personal favorites are:

  • Power Factor Training or Strong Range Partials.
  • Slow Reps 10 seconds up, 10 seconds down
  • Negative Only or Negative Acentuated.
  • J-Reps or Zone Training

  Jreps or zone training is without doubt  the best method of training i've used in terms of increasing my size, even at an advanced stage of development. I'm also training on strongman equipement from time to time. I also favour slow reps as there is something unique about lifting in this manner.

 

My main foucs now is strength training and Mixed Martial Arts, as I've wanted a new challenge for some time as I'd grown bored of bodybuilding, as realistically I felt I'd gone as far as I could. So my training is now a mix of strength training using a wide variety of methods and principles, conditiining work and working on my BBJ and Kick Boxing skills.
